Last Energy seeks a full-time Senior Accountant who will play a critical role in our financial operations, ensuring the accuracy and timeliness of our financial records. The Senior Accountant will handle a range of financial tasks, from preparing journal entries and conducting account analysis to supporting the month-end close process and contributing to audits. This role requires a mix of technical accounting expertise, a detail‑oriented mindset, and the ability to communicate clearly across teams. This is a great opportunity to develop experience with multinational, multi‑currency accounting at a rapidly growing global company leading a revolutionary approach to clean energy.

Key Duties & Responsibilities

Work with cross‑functional teams to ensure financial transactions across multiple international entities are properly coded and recorded

Conduct monthly bank reconciliations, analyze general ledger accounts for variances or discrepancies, and propose necessary adjustments to uphold financial integrity

Prepare accurate journal entries to the general ledger within designated deadlines, and assist with the month‑end closing process, including balance sheet reconciliations and preparation of supporting schedules

Oversee the purchase order and payment process by managing and tracking expenses in the company’s system, matching invoices to purchase orders and receipts, and following up across the company as required for accurate reporting and payment approvals

Work closely with senior financial management in the preparation and analysis of financial statements, reports, and other financial documentation, ensuring accuracy and compliance for both internal management and external entities

Support the audit process by effectively preparing required schedules and assisting with auditor inquiries

Qualifications

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, or a related field

3+ years of accounting experience, preferably in a similar role, or experience with a CPA firm

CPA candidate preferred

Some experience with multinational entities is highly preferred

Strong understanding of GAAP and other applicable accounting regulations

Proficiency in one or more ERP systems (NetSuite experience preferred)

Exceptional attention to detail with strong analytical and problem‑solving skills

Proven experience with financial statement preparation and general ledger functions

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to work effectively with team members and external partners

Ability to manage time effectively, prioritize tasks, and meet deadlines in a fast‑paced environment

A proactive and eager learner, striving to take on new challenges and responsibilities

$90,000 - $135,000 a year

Last Energy offers full‑time employees medical, dental, and vision coverage, 401(k) options, and PTO.
